Mortal KombatMortal Kombat (also known as Mortal Kombat 9) is a 2D fighting game with 3D graphics (2.5D) and is the ninth installment in the Mortal Kombat series. Developed by NetherRealm Studios (formerly known as Midway Games), Mortal Kombat is the most accessible and competitive MK game coming to the PlayStation 3 and Xbox 360. Mortal Kombat further extends the brutal experience with a visually striking story mode that will rewrite the ancient history of the Mortal Kombat Tournament. After centuries of Mortal Kombat, Emperor Shao Kahn has finally defeated Raiden and his allies. Faced with extinction, Raiden has one last chance. To undo the Emperor's victory, he must strike Shao Kahn where he is vulnerable...The Past.

Platform : Play Station 3, Xbox 360
Genre : Fighting Game
Release dates : April 19, 2011
Players : Single player, Multiplayer
Developer : NetherRealm Studios
Publisher : Warner Bros. Interactive Entertainment
Rating : Mature



Features :
    Mortal Kombat
  • Mature Presentation - Fatalities make a triumphant return to their original violent form as Mortal Kombat gives its fans what they've been demanding.
  • All-New Gameplay - By returning to its classic 2D fighting plane, mature presentation, and up to 4 player tag-team kombat.
  • Deep Story Mode - Players are taken back to the original Mortal Kombat tournament where they try to alter the events of the past in an attempt to save the future.
  • Graphics & Technology - Characters, environments and fatalities have never been presented with as much gory detail as in this next generation Mortal Kombat.
  • New Game Modes - In addition to an enhanced online feature set, Mortal Kombat introduces Co-op arcade mode and many additional modes to be announced in the upcoming months.
